From 35b2808180ea072d0f200cedd6abff43ae95c00e Mon Sep 17 00:00:00 2001 From: Nick Boultbee Date: Mon, 2 Dec 2024 12:35:27 +0000 Subject: [PATCH 1/3] =?UTF-8?q?=F0=9F=86=95=20Target=2024.11=20too,=20now?= =?UTF-8?q?=20that=20it's=20out=20and=20non-beta?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.github/workflows/nix.yml | 2 ++ .gitlab-ci.yml | 1 + README.md | 1 + 3 files changed, 4 insertions(+) diff --git a/.github/workflows/nix.yml b/.github/workflows/nix.yml index a6b17dd..19cf08b 100644 --- a/.github/workflows/nix.yml +++ b/.github/workflows/nix.yml @@ -18,6 +18,7 @@ jobs: channel: - nixos-unstable - nixos-24.05 + - nixos-24.11 system: - aarch64-linux - x86_64-linux @@ -65,6 +66,7 @@ jobs: channel: - nixos-unstable - nixos-24.05 + - nixos-24.11 runs-on: ubuntu-latest steps: - uses: actions/checkout@v4 di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index b3898d9..7367dc9 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-11,3 +11,4 @@ build: IMAGE_TAG: latest - NIXPKGS_CHANNEL: - nixos-24.05 + - nixos-24.11 diff --git a/README.md b/README.md index 84eee9e..58522ff 100644 --- a/README.md +++ b/README.md @@ -40,6 +40,7 @@ nixpkgs channel describes. | Channel | Image Tag | Description | | --- | --- | --- | | nixos-24.05 | nixos-24.05 | only minor versions that include security updates | +| nixos-24.11 | nixos-24.11 | only minor versions that include security updates | | nixos-unstable | latest | latest and greatest, major versions might change | ## List of images From f2d5bd94724ac5292813edb64314c182d0dec44e Mon Sep 17 00:00:00 2001 From: Nick Boultbee Date: Mon, 2 Dec 2024 14:59:59 +0000 Subject: [PATCH 2/3] Fix deprecated nix versions vars --- images/nix-flakes/default.nix | 4 ++-- images/nix-unstable/default.nix | 3 +-- 2 files changed, 3 insertions(+), 4 deletions(-) diff --git a/images/nix-flakes/default.nix b/images/nix-flakes/default.nix index 00e9bfa..7bea3c9 100644 --- a/images/nix-flakes/default.nix +++ b/images/nix-flakes/default.nix @@ -1,10 +1,10 @@ { docker-nixpkgs -, nixFlakes +, nixVersions , writeTextFile , extraContents ? [ ] }: docker-nixpkgs.nix.override { - nix = nixFlakes; + nix = nixVersions.stable; extraContents = [ (writeTextFile { name = "nix.conf"; diff --git a/images/nix-unstable/default.nix b/images/nix-unstable/default.nix index 008e7ec..792acc5 100644 --- a/images/nix-unstable/default.nix +++ b/images/nix-unstable/default.nix @@ -1,7 +1,6 @@ { docker-nixpkgs , pkgs -, nixUnstable }: docker-nixpkgs.nix.override { - nix = pkgs.nixVersions.latest or pkgs.nixUnstable; + nix = pkgs.nixVersions.latest; } From 8fab1455c944d80d7872fb33b9d19d576371a04f Mon Sep 17 00:00:00 2001 From: Nick Boultbee Date: Mon, 2 Dec 2024 15:00:03 +0000 Subject: [PATCH 3/3] Fix iproute -> iproute2 --- images/devcontainer/default.nix |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/images/devcontainer/default.nix b/images/devcontainer/default.nix index 3b993f6..342b2f1 100644 --- a/images/devcontainer/default.nix +++ b/images/devcontainer/default.nix @@ -14,7 +14,7 @@ , gnutar , gzip , iana-etc -, iproute +, iproute2 , less , lib , nix @@ -61,7 +61,7 @@ let (gcc-unwrapped // { outputs = builtins.filter (x: x != "libgcc") gcc-unwrapped.outputs; }) - iproute + iproute2 ]; };